Welfare Considerations

Calves in conventional dairy systems experience the acute welfare harm of early separation and then face the chronic welfare challenges of individual housing in individual hutches that prevents social interaction. Group housing from early weeks improves welfare significantly while maintaining disease management. Adequate colostrum provision prevents immune failure that causes suffering from preventable infections.
